Link to EU Parliament briefing (pdf)
Quote:
The right of a Member State to withdraw from the European Union was introduced for
the first time with the Lisbon Treaty. Prior to that, the question of the right of
withdrawal was highly controversial. Some authors had argued for the application of
customary international law (clausula rebus sic stantibus, also established in Article 62
of the Vienna Convention on the Law of the Treaties providing for unilateral withdrawal
from international treaties) within the EU framework. Moreover, several constitutional
courts saw a unilateral right to withdraw from the EU as necessary in order to preserve
national sovereignty.
...
The inclusion of a right to withdraw from the Union in the Draft Constitutional Treaty
was based on the premise that such a withdrawal would have been permissible anyway
through application of the general principles of international law.
